In this podcast, owners of the MG3 Hybrid+ and the MG ZS Hybrid+ join us to talk about their experiences. Unfortunately, engine over-revving and obsolete tyres feature amongst the issues shared.Hosted by Tom Sedge.

I had an MG3 Hybrid (April 2025) and experienced the over revving as described. I also found the car very noisy in the cabin. I felt like a beta tester for MG, but paying for the privilege. I also found out after I bought it about the year 4 £1000+ service fee. It was the worst car I have ever driven tbh and wouldn’t recommend to anyone. After 1 month I traded it in for a 2 year old vehicle from an established European manufacturer (for 2k less than the price or a new MG) and the difference in quality is very clear. It just works, it has 8 gears rather than 3, is relaxing to drive, has better mpg, it isn’t noisy, different class of vehicle. Wish I known this before throwing away £1000s on the MG
